2024-09-25 10:51:07 +04:00
|
|
|
|
# Цуканова Ирина ПИбд-32
|
|
|
|
|
# Лабораторная работа №2 - Разработка простейшего распределённого приложения
|
|
|
|
|
|
|
|
|
|
### Язык разработки приложений: Python
|
|
|
|
|
|
|
|
|
|
## Выбранные варианты
|
|
|
|
|
- Для программы 1: Ищет в каталоге ```/var/data``` самый большой по объёму файл и перекладывает его в ```/var/result/data.txt```.
|
|
|
|
|
- Для программы 2: Сохраняет произведение первого и последнего числа из файла ```/var/result/data.txt``` в ```/var/result/result.txt```.
|
|
|
|
|
|
|
|
|
|
## Описание:
|
|
|
|
|
Каждая программа лежит в своей папке, первая в worker-1, вторая в worker-2.
|
|
|
|
|
В этих же папках лежат Dockerfile'ы с инструкциями по сборке. В них присутствуют комментарии для значимых строк.
|
|
|
|
|
Монтированные папки ```data``` для ```/var/data``` и ```result``` для ```/var/result```.
|
|
|
|
|
|
|
|
|
|
|
2024-09-25 10:58:41 +04:00
|
|
|
|
## [Видео](https://drive.google.com/file/d/1eBbIDgTo3MF4EeM677EPEKgJEINekaC0/view?usp=drive_link)
|